		<description><![CDATA[Early gasoline was a by-product of the refining process for kerosene.  At first, gasoline was thought to be useless.  Nikolaus Otto developed a gasoline motor in the mid-1860s.  But it was Otto’s chief engineer who later harnessed gasoline power for a vehicle.  His name?  Gottlieb Daimler, as in Daimler-Chrysler.
